Because this is kimchi, unlike oi muchim, i use salted shrimp (saeujeot /saewujeot, 새우젓) and fish sauce (myeolchiaekjeot, 멸치액젓). Korean cucumber kimchi, known as oi sobagi, is a delicious and refreshing side dish. This quick cucumber kimchi recipe. Pair this with all your favorite summer dishes for a spicy and savory flavor pairing. Oisobagi is a summer dish that is made to be eaten right away or fermented for much less than the traditional napa cabbage. Cucumber kimchi is a crisp, refreshing korean side dish.
